"Charity and the Stars: A Legacy of Compassion" In April 1987, Nick Berry, beloved actor from Eastenders, joined forces with over 15, 000 people to champion the cause of charity. Their collective efforts aimed to make a difference in the lives of those less fortunate. Fast forward to February 1999 when Tony Robinson, renowned actor and activist, took center stage at the Waterloo Action Centre. With unwavering determination, he lent his voice and presence to support various charitable initiatives that sought to uplift communities in need. One iconic event that will forever be etched in our hearts is the historic Live Aid Concert. This monumental gathering united musicians from across the globe for a noble purpose - raising funds through their incredible talent for Feed the World campaign. Together, they stood as one against hunger's grip on millions. Even esteemed actress Glenda Jackson made her way to No10 Downing Street with a heartfelt mission - collecting donations for Shelter charity. Her dedication exemplified how celebrities can leverage their influence for positive change and bring attention to pressing social issues. Not only actors but also sports personalities like John Conteh and Lewis Collins embarked on an arduous sponsored walk from London towards an unknown destination - driven by their desire to alleviate suffering wherever it may exist. Major Ron Ferguson teamed up with Barry Humphries, better known as Dame Edna Everage himself. They graced audiences with a remarkable charity performance of "Back, " reminding us all that laughter has immense power in bringing hope during challenging times. The New Avengers stars Joanna Lumley and Gareth Hunt used their fame not just for entertainment but also as a platform for philanthropy. Their joint efforts shed light on important causes close to their hearts while inspiring others along the way. Amidst these star-studded endeavors were humble yet impactful initiatives such as tobacco stalls supporting charities or pay-as-you-drink campaigns aiming at making every sip count towards helping those most in need.
